Egyptian switches and sockets come in a variety of types that reflect the preferences and electrical needs of the people in this country. Each one has been carefully designed to provide users with the best combination of safety and reliability.
Egyptians use a lot these five types of switches and sockets:
Type C (Europlug)
The Type C socket, known as the Europlug, is a two-pin socket commonly found in many households across Egypt. Its simple design with two round pins makes it compatible with a wide range of devices. This socket is often employed in lighter appliances like chargers, small kitchen gadgets, and portable electronics due to its lower amperage capacity.
Type F (Schuko)
Type F sockets, also known as the Schuko socket, are prevalent in Egypt. With two round, grounded pins and two earth contact rails on the sides, these sockets support appliances that require grounding for safety. The Type F socket is used widely in homes and commercial settings for devices like refrigerators, washing machines, and other heavy-duty electronics that need a stable, grounded connection.
Type N (Brazilian plug)
Similar to Type C, the Type N socket features three round pins, with the top two in a parallel configuration and a third pin for grounding. This design makes it suitable for appliances that require a more secure, three-pin connection. These sockets are used in devices that need extra safety measures, such as more complex home or industrial equipment.
Type E (French socket)
The Type E socket is also used in Egypt. This socket type has two round holes and a hole for grounding pin. The grounding pin helps with a safe and stable connection. It works well with heavy appliances like air conditioners, washing machines, and refrigerators. These appliances need a grounded and reliable electricity supply.
BS 1363
The British Standard 1363 (BS 1363) socket is also seen in Egypt. This type has three rectangular holes arranged in a triangular shape. These sockets can be found in larger appliances like ovens or electric water heaters. Products that need more power to run their motors or heating elements use this socket type.

Considerations for Power Compatibility
Egypt's electrical system operates at 220 volts and 50 Hz. This means that all Egyptian electrical switches and sockets are designed to handle this voltage and frequency. Thus, users should ensure their appliances are compatible with this system. Doing this will avoid overloading or damaging the devices. Manufacturers use durable plastic to make Egyptian switches and sockets. Plastic is the most common material used in electrical components. This is due to its insulating properties, corrosion resistance, and lightweight nature. They also use metal components, for instance, brass or copper, for the pin and contact areas. These metals ensure good electrical conductivity. Ultimately, using plastic and metal in an Egyptian socket and switch helps durability, function, and safety.
